Question:I only get thumbnails on every other recording.
I'm running 32-bit Home Premium SP2, with TV Pack. QuickTime is installed, as are the Gabest MKV and MP4 splitters, and ffdshow beta 6. Thumbnails do appear, but only on every other recording.

The issue with the missing thumbnails seems to be with a broken data file. We will have to re-build that file to get the issue resolved.
You can locate the file under C:/users/allusers/microsoft/ehome/thmb/TVThumb.db.
All you need to do is the following:
1) Reboot the computer in the Safe mode and then delete the TVThumb.db file. Then boot the computer back in Normal mode and check for the thumbnail icons (This might take 8-10sec to rebuild).
NOTE: You can get to the Safe mode by pressing the F8 key repeatedly when the first screen displays (after you turn on or reboot the computer).Then, by choosing the Safe mode option.
2) I would also suggest running the SFC /scannow in the command prompt.This scans for system files that may have become corrupted and will attempt to repair/replace them.
NOTE: The command prompt should be opened with the admin privileges. To do that, Click on the Start button, then type in "cmd" in the "Start search" bar. Once the cmd icon appears on the start menu, right – click on the icon and from the drop down menu, choose the "Run as administrator" option.
